The warmth of a puffer jacket largely depends on the fill power of the down or synthetic insulation. Fill power measures the loft of the down, indicating its ability to trap air and provide warmth. Higher fill power (600+) generally means a warmer, lighter jacket. Synthetic insulation, such as PrimaLoft, is a great alternative for those with allergies or who prefer a water-resistant option. The outer shell material also plays a crucial role. Look for water-resistant or waterproof fabrics to protect against rain and snow. Fill Power Guide:
• 550 Fill Power: Good for mild winter conditions.
• 600-700 Fill Power: Suitable for colder climates.
• 700+ Fill Power: Excellent for extremely cold conditions.
Consider your activity level and climate when selecting a longline puffer jacket. For everyday wear, a jacket with moderate fill power and water-resistant fabric will suffice. If you plan on engaging in outdoor activities like hiking or skiing, opt for a jacket with higher fill power, waterproof fabric, and additional features like a snow skirt and adjustable hood. Pay attention to the fit as well. A well-fitting jacket should allow for layering without feeling restrictive. The length of the jacket is also important – choose a length that provides adequate coverage without hindering your movement.

Proper care will extend the life of your longline puffer jacket. Always follow the care instructions on the label. Generally, machine wash on a gentle cycle with cold water and mild detergent. Tumble dry on low heat with tennis balls to help restore the fluffiness of the down or synthetic insulation. Avoid using bleach or fabric softener, as these can damage the materials. Store your jacket in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ight.

Down puffer jackets require special care. Machine wash on a gentle cycle with cold water and a down-specific detergent. Avoid using bleach or fabric softener. Tumble dry on low heat with clean tennis balls to help fluff the down and prevent clumping. It's important to ensure the jacket is completely dry to prevent mildew. You can also consider professional cleaning if you're unsure about washing it yourself.
